  2. Document Delivery - 10 MB Attachment Limit too small

    For document delivery (scanning and delivering book chapters and journal articles) the limit is 10 MB. This equals roughly 20 pages of black and white text only on default, low res scanning setting.

    For anything in color or with detailed photos we typically cannot send, requiring us to cancel the request and deliver the scan outside of the Alma workflow.

    The July 2019 release has a feature for ‘Reactivate Resource Sharing Requests’.

    For completed peer to peer resource sharing requests, a new row action, Reactivate Request, is available on the Resource Sharing Task List. This action may be used to reactivate a request that has been mistakenly marked as completed.

    The option is available on both the borrowing and lending request task list.

    For borrowing requests, a temporary item is recreated using the previous barcode with the process status set to ‘In resource sharing’.

    For lending requests, the shipped item’s process status is set to In resource sharing and the item is relinked. The request status is Request Reactivated.

    Alma now enables users to configure if the Maximum time on hold shelf (Days) for an item to remain on a hold shelf before being returned to the lending library should be based on the request Due Date or the Circulation Desk Hold Shelf Expiration Time.

    Alma February release now supports converting borrowing requests to patron physical item requests.
    When a borrowing request is created and a local resource matches the request, if the operator chooses to create a request, the borrowing request data automatically populates the relevant fields in the request and gives the operator the option to cancel the borrowing request.

  16. Delay time between receiving an item and sending email notice to patron

    We would like to be able to configure the amount of time between receiving an item and sending an email notice for pickup to a patron. We receive items in batch and then file them onto the hold shelves in batch. Some time is need between these batch processes.

    Current workarounds include: including text in emails that students might not read or scanning the items through two separate workflows.

    Being able to configure the trigger for the email notice would be much better.

    You can now add a Delay for hold notification (minutes) on either the Circulation Desk – General Information or Library Details pages. When a hold notification is set to be sent to a patron, Alma waits for the delay to complete, then checks to see if the request is still active and if so, sends the hold notification to the patron. If the value is populated for both the circulation desk and the library, the value in the circulation desk is used.
